About this episode

Derek Turbide discusses his transition from natural gas to battery electric, focusing on charging site selection and future plans for Greenlane.

Derek Turbide, senior vice president of sales at Greenlane, talks about how he can bring what he learned from his time with natural gas to the battery electric side. He also shares how charging sites are selected, Greenlane’s Colton, California site, and the importance of making the charging experience better than the status quo. He also shares Greenlane’s near-term plans for charging hubs, the impact of federal, state and local policies and why now is the best time to be planning for the future.
